Olivier Rousteing will Win The 2025 Couture Council Award for Artistry of Fashion

Balmain’s creative director, Olivier Rousteing, will be honored with the prestigious 2025 Couture Council Award for Artistry of Fashion. This distinguished award recognizes his remarkable career at the helm of the iconic Parisian house, where he has masterfully blended the legacy of founder Pierre Balmain with a bold, modern, and inclusive creative vision—reshaping the very language of haute couture.
Appointed as creative director in 2011 at just 25 years old, Rousteing became the youngest designer to lead a major Parisian fashion house since Yves Saint Laurent. Over the past decade, he has transformed Balmain into a global force, using time-honored couture craftsmanship and infusing it with his signature contemporary edge.
Rousteing’s designs, known for their sensuality, strength, and glamour, have given rise to the global phenomenon of the “Balmain Army,” earning him a dedicated following that spans cultures, generations, and continents. His collections, which seamlessly combine couture-level refinement with an unapologetic, modern attitude, have positioned him as one of the defining designers of his generation.
